From: lotus@hopi.dtcc.edu (Bill Bohn) Subject: Tourny Report (NY PTQ; semi-long) Date: 10 Nov 1996 21:38:22 GMT Nothinglike playing the meta-game and getting it done right.. and nothing as bad as losing with three counterspells in your hand and only one blue mana on the table/// but here is my last run doing the Alice thing.. first.. here was was deck.. 4 Sibilant Spirits 4 IA pump knights 4 Blinkys 4 Spectal Shields (THE ticket of the deck) 4 Stp's 3 Disenchants 3 Counterspells 2 Force of Wills 2 Powersinks 2 Helms of O 1 Icy 1 Lodestone B 1 Zuran Orb 3 K. Outposts 2 Thawing Glaciers 4 Adarkar Wastes 10 PLains 8 Islands 62 cards sideboard 2 Cop:black 2 Cop:red 2 Cop:green 1 coldsnap 3 Soul Burns 3 Hydroblast 2 Skull Catapult Ok.. I came up with the deck the night before while staying in a cool hotel in Piscataway, NJ.. damn it worked well round one.. vs.. R/G creatures Early counters and Stp's let me build the mana to get out an icy which stopped the Ants, and then the sibilant spirit w/shield just ate her up. Second I got a helm out and grabbed an ant and through it at her.. her deck was too normal and was no match.. Round two.. vs B/w/r I never figured out what this deck was trying to do, but it seemed to be a combo of a wisp/outpost deck with some burn. He had some answers to my creatures but not after the shield went on the spirit. He even was so confused that he forgot to draw a card for about 5 attacks of my spirit. Anyway, after he got about 20 life from his orb and another from a 6 point soul burn I eventually put him away.. next game, I realized that I only need to put the shield on the pump knight since everyone seemed to have blakc only creatures... so a 2/3 prot. from black first striking pumping non targettable from spells nightmare of a creature, was wrecking havoc on everyone... 2-0 now round three.. vs. speed black necro et all. Another female opponent.. but she had a real deck and had the one of the threats I had problems with.. the black pump knights. first game.. two pump knights and necro ASAP.. and me with just one white pump knight... next turn dystopia.. lights out . No way would I get my deck moving against that.. second game.. I put in the cop's, the catapults and go first for the first time (been loving going second all day) it didn't work.. Round 4, vs' wisp deck 2-1 and still in it.. the wisp deck had no answers to the shielded pump knight. second game I disenchanted the dystopia and the laid a cop:black. Next turn he drops the darkness, and the I soul burn his pump knight. He laughs and throws his darkness across the room and acts like adam sandler and sings 'piece of shit deck' and does the goat routine to a tee... 3-1 round 5, vs. land destruction/jokul R/G/w tough match. The one design flaw I made was starting to shoiw a pattern. Originally I went with a 60 card deck but since I was worried about land destruction I added the extra plain and island.. bad move. I should of added one more thawing glaciers and stuck at 61 cards. I would only get my glaciers late in the game and I should of lost the first game.. He starts off destroying my land like crazy.. but like most land destruction decks he didn'tmhave enought creatures. I see a folk of the pines (I guess in to block insects). I was keeping a plains in hand just for my swords and nailed it then he nailed my plains.. this goes on for a while and I start to get a few lands down. I put out a knight with a shield and he can't touch it.. he gets an insect out and his cursing his luck.. so... jokul number one. Now we restart and I get my bauble. He gets going and has another insect out. He hits me once and I get a blinky out.. he trys to sword it and then hits me again. I am at 7 life now and put out blinky again. I and waiting for 6 mana to slam down a spirit (and he knows this since I discarded some many cards earlier). Next turn he gets another insect I am toast.. well I would of been toast but for some reason he doesn't attack with both insects and I live for 5 turns before he realizes his mistake. He overboils and curses but too late I helm him for a folk of the pines and he goes nuclear. So his beloved pines is now his enemy and a few turns later he swords it.. then I get a knight out and he flips out and does jokul number 2. All the while he has been glaciering like crazy and has only about 10 cards left in his library.. two turns later I drop an outpost and he goes in a fit and concedes.. Game two was more the same except that I had a handfull of land and some hydroblasts to stop the early land dest. and have the advantage the whole game. My Cop's stop him cold and we run out of time when hed 3 life and was going to die very soon.. 4-1... and I get paired with a 3-2 player since my match lasted so long. I think cake walk and it was till.. Round 6 vs Horror/Spark/Gargoyle Strange game.. We both were doing the outpost thing but my blinkys and shielded knight was too much. He nailed me with a 15 point lava burst and that got to me. I sideboarded too much anti-red stuff and forget about his black and I die horribly with mana screw the second game.. Now, one game left, I get to go draw first and my sideboard is correct.. I jump all over him with a shielded knight and an outpost. He lays dystopia so I feed it with teh Dudes.. He lets that go for 2 turns and then ditches it. He gets out 2 black creatures and I drop Cop:black.. He is hating life and tries to disenchant the shield. I force of will it and he feels defeat. BUT.. it is about 14 turns in and he is at 3 life and I have 2 counterspells in my hand but only 4 plains, the outpost and an Adarkar waste. Where is an island?? Where have my Thawing Glaciers been? Next run he drops Cop:white and I feel faint. My shot to dallas is going down the tubes only because I don't have another blue mana!!!!!! And 5 turns later I STILL don't have the other blue.. I even Baubled for another card and nothing... except I picked up my third and last counterspell in my hand now.. So he drops a Gargoyle and I know I am dead. I go for it all and helm him.. Guess what.. I get a gargoyle and all the spells in his hand that didn't work on my shielded knight were yelling and screaming to get used now. He incerates it immediately and now I don't draw and he has two gargoyles.. lights out for me../ All in all.. the shield was key. The +0/+2 allowed my knights to aviod pyroclasms and having a shielded sibilant spirit is golden.... later.. good luck to all in Dallas.. wish I had that second blue!! Bill lotus@hopi.dtcc.edu
